Detached 4-Bed Bungalow In Blackheath, Colchester: Guide Price £550,000

** guide price £550,000 - £575,000 ** Nestled in the popular Blackheath area of Colchester, this substantial four-bedroom detached bungalow. It presents an exceptional opportunity for discerning buyers seeking single-storey living without compromise.

The bungalow boasts a flexible layout with four well-proportioned bedrooms and two versatile reception rooms, ideal for relaxation or a home office. Two modern shower rooms and a useful utility room enhance convenience and practicality.

Externally, a generous and private rear garden provides a tranquil oasis for outdoor entertaining or unwinding. Parking is well catered for with both a garage and a driveway, offering secure off-road space for multiple vehicles.

Location is key, and this Blackheath bungalow excels. Residents will appreciate close proximity to Colchester city centre's amenities, excellent local schools, and superb transport links, facilitating straightforward commutes. This well-appointed home in a desirable neighbourhood is a must-view property.

Entrance Hallway
Entrance door with adjacent window, this welcoming area provides excellent space for coats, shoes and general storage, with natural light from the front aspect, doors leading off

Inner Hallway
An inner hallway links the principal accommodation, with doors leading to the main sitting room, bedrooms, a useful storage cupboard and further inner hall, the secondary hall provides access to the family shower room, second reception room and kitchen, creating a practical and well-flowing layout.

Sitting Room 15'6" x 14'3"
Double glazed bay window to side complemented by an additional front facing window, double glazed window to front, feature fireplace

Kitchen 15'10" x 12'
Double glazed window to front, sliding patio doors to rear, matching wall and base-level units with work surfaces over, sink and drainer with mixer tap over, double electric oven, gas hob with extractor fan, integrated dishwasher and fridge/freezer, ample space for dining table

Second Reception Room 15'10" x 13'3"
Double glazed bay window to side, doors to utility room, wet room and bedroom two

Utility Room 6'1" x 7'7"
Double glazed window to rear, door to side, space and plumbing for a washing machine and tumble dryer, as well as space for a large American-style fridge

Master Bedroom 12'4" x 13'10"
Double glazed windows to front, radiator

Bedroom Two 12'5" x 11'5"
Double glazed window to rear, radiator, further door back into inner hallway

Bedroom Three 7'7" x 13'8"
Double glazed window to side, suitable for use as a guest room, child’s bedroom

Bedroom Four 9'3" x 10'5"
Double glazed window to side, built in storage cupboards, wardrobe, currently being used as a study

Wet Room 6'1" x 6'8"
Accessed from the reception room, double glazed window to rear providing natural light and ventilation, close-coupled WC, wash hand basin, with a window to the rear aspect

Family Shower Room 9'5" x 6'11"
Double glazed window to side, large shower enclosure, close-coupled WC, wash hand basin

Front of Property
Garage and paved driveway providing off road parking for multiple vehicles, the driveway continues around to the side, where an additional entrance door is located

Rear Garden
Fully enclosed and private offering secure outdoor space, generous in size, predominantly laid to lawn
